The cleavage in mammals
Four maternal-effect genes (MEG), ie
(I) Zygote arrest I (Zari)
(Ii) Maternal Antigen that the embryo requires (MATER)
(Iii) growth differentiation factor 9 (GDF 9)
(Iv) bone morphogenetic protein 15 (BMP 15)
The factors named above were determined in the sheep oocyte and in vitro produced bovine embryos prior to implantation. The existence of Zari and MATER were in the abundance of ovine immature oocytes than in zygotes cleaved, or more morulae developed forms.With maturation and transition Maternal-Fetal transcripts of these four genes have not resumed. Even the activation of the genome has not helped to restore their transcription.
